Is Oscar health insurance part of Obamacare?

Oscar currently sells individual Obamacare coverage in 14 markets in 9 states: New York, New Jersey, California, Tennessee, Ohio, Texas, Florida, Michigan and Arizona. Oscar now has 260,000 health plan enrollees across the country.

Is Oscar a PPO or EPO?

For most plans, Oscar is an EPO or HMO, which means we only cover care with in-network providers. This helps keep costs down for our members and works well when you have time to plan your care in advance. But, when it comes to medical emergencies, we know time isn’t always on your side.

What is a PPO or HMO?

To start, HMO stands for Health Maintenance Organization, and the coverage restricts patients to a particular group of physicians called a network. PPO is short for Preferred Provider Organization and allows patients to choose any physician they wish, either inside or outside of their network.

Is Oscar a PPO plan?

Network. A hybrid of the HMO and PPO model, Oscar will be offering EPOs. EPOs work similar to an HMO in that they only cover in-network services. But unlike an HMO, they do not require members to obtain a referral before visiting a specialist.

Who are the hospitals in the Oscar Health Network?

Oscar’s Southern California network will include Providence Health & Services, UCLA Health and St. Joseph Hoag Health. This will give members access to 16 hospitals along with more than 5,000 doctors in the area.
